You need to know first the index and the field name. If the array
collection looked something like;
public var test:ArrayCollection = new ArrayCollection
([{one: "1,1", two: "1,2", three: "1,3"},
{one: "2,1", two: "2,2", three: "2,3"}]);
to extract 2,2 you would need
test.getItemAt(2).two
if you only specify test.getItemAt(2) you will end up with [object
object] as text as it is returning the entire row.
